Chairman,Social Committee With the shadow of commencement before us comes the realization that our three years at Mechanics are at an end. The years have passed quiclcly since the days of Freshman toques and buttons. September 1929 Found us in a maze of new faces, people and new methods of study. However, before many months had elapsed we had acclimated ourselves to our new program of living and the spring of 1930 found us as a strong and well organized group. Our Junior year will be remembered as one of many happy and successful activities terminating with the colorful Junior Prom. The scholastic record which we leave behind is to our credit. It has been a worth- while adventure and one we shall be happy to recall-and the memory of our three years at Mechanics lnstitute will give us zeal for future accomplishments. 27
